Students will further develop their practical cooking skills to make functional and healthy food products that can be recreated at home. They will also consider constraints, hygiene, specification and sustainability issues that inform decisions about preparing and cooking healthy meals. They will work through designing, making and presenting a dish using seasonal vegetables. During the unit, they will also make a range of other recipes that further develop their cooking skills and knowledge and use of ingredients.
This unit builds upon the knowledge and skills learnt from Year 7 by discussing the technology process in more detail. Concepts of attitudes and values, Hauora (wellbeing), health promotion and socio-ecological perspectives will be considered.
People often think that cooking healthy meals is difficult and costs too much money. However, knowing simple cooking techniques and buying vegetables in season helps families to make healthy and affordable meals.
It is your turn to cook dinner for your family. Show off your cooking skills by creating a one-course meal using seasonal vegetables.
In pairs; your main meal must: • be colourful (at least three different colours from the rainbow)
• use at least three different vegetables that are in season
• meets key stakeholder needs (at least one important need)
• be made and ready to eat within the time frame (1.5 hours or as per your programme).
